What Are Customer Service Bots?

Before defining what customer service bots are, consider what they aren't. Customer service bots aren't a replacement for customer service agents. They're meant to empower your customer service and support team and to help them be more effective. Not only do bots handle issues when your team isn't available, but they can also field and resolve simple questions, freeing up your team's time to handle the tougher stuff.

Customer service bots combine machine learning (ML) and AI to allow your customers to ask basic questions in a messenger format and get answers to those questions quickly. Bots leverage the information and resources you already have, including your knowledge base articles and frequently asked questions (FAQs) to resolve customer issues. They can be trained to respond using the tone and voice you determine best.

Benefits of Using Customer Service Bots

There are a variety of reasons to add customer service bots to supplement what your team is doing. For starters, using a bot increases the likelihood that customers or potential customers will ask questions and engage. From that first touchpoint, you'll be able to gather information, giving you more context on every customer, including their journey and their needs. Additional benefits include:

  • The ability to provide instant resolution to customer questions and/or route customers to the right spot quickly
  • Reduced hold times in addition to providing 24/7 support
  • Bots keep learning, so you can train them and quality will improve over time
  • You'll be able to customize answers to best resonate with specific types of customers

Tips for Getting Started With Customer Service Bots

Before a customer service bot can effectively do its job, it needs to have access to stored data and information like customer information and preferences. This is what helps the bot speak with customers about their needs and helps to quickly solve the problem and communicate effectively.

Additionally, you need to use bots to humanize your brand. Your customers aren't going to want to engage in a robotic conversation. Instead, adding human elements to your bot makes it feel more authentic and conversational. It also humanizes your brand and makes customers feel like they're interacting with a brand that understands what they need. Setting up bots so that they respond to customers and prospects in a human-like manner makes it easier to boost conversions.

Giving your customers personalized recommendations delivers a smooth, improved user experience. Every visitor comes to your website and your brand with unique problems and issues. Addressing each one makes a difference. Training your bot to give customers relevant product and/or service recommendations helps move the sales funnel along while also making customers feel seen, heard, and validated.

Choosing a Customer Service Bot

With many robust options on the market, there’s no shortage of customer service chatbot platforms and builders to choose from. Each has its unique strengths and drawbacks. Ultimately, to choose the one that best meets your business needs, consider factors such as:

  • The number of people who will be involved in the system
  • Which teams will use it most?
  • Do you need it to support multiple channels or function native on your website?
  • Does the chatbot incorporate Natural Language Processing and speech support?
  • Is the speaking tone in line with the brand’s aesthetics?
  • Does the chatbot provide full access to an interface that lets you measure its impact and efficiency?
  • How do the features, support, pricing, and reviews compare to other options?
